What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port, look for departures on Wednesdays and avoid leaving on a Sunday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from New York LaGuardia Airport, Wednesday is the cheapest day to fly and Monday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port is September, where tickets cost $136 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and December,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$226 and $217 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port, you should book around 2 weeks before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 5 weeks before departure.

FAQs for booking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port flights

  • Are there ATM machines at these two airports?

    In every terminal of the LaGuardia Airport (LGA) there is an ATM machine. All of these are owned and managed by the Bank of America. At the Fort Lauderdale Airport, all of the ATM machines are past TSA. There is also one in the car rental center.

  • Where can I park my car at the Fort Lauderdale Airport (FLL)?

    If you drive yourself to the airport, long-term parking is most convenient in one of the airport garages. There is a Hibiscus Garage, a Palm Garage, and a Cypress Garage. They are all a short walk from the terminals. If all of the garages are full, there is a lot that provides overflow parking.

  • How can I get from the LaGuardia Airport (LGA) to my hotel in New York City?

    You can a taxi to your hotel from LaGuardia Airport. This might be the most convenient but not the most economical. They pick up passengers outside of each terminal building. If you prefer to use public transportation, however, you can take the bus and then connect to the subway or light rail to get to your final destination. The bus stop is located outside of Terminals B and C.

  • Where can I eat at these two airports?

    When you're at the LaGuardia Airport in New York, you can get a sweet treat at Dunkin Donuts or a meal at Green Leaf's Restaurant, Essex Burger, or Rossi Pizzeria. If you're flying out of the Fort Lauderdale Airport (FLL), there are a few places to eat. There is a sushi bar with a long counter, an Italian restaurant, a pizzeria, and a burger and ice cream joint in the main terminals.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Fort Lauderdale to New York LaGuardia Airport?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to New York LaGuardia Airport with an airline and back to Fort Lauderdale with another airline. Booking your flights between Fort Lauderdale and LGA can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.

  • The Fort Lauderdale Airport (FLL) is conveniently located near many tourist towns and attractions. It is just 44min from Miami, about 14min from Fort Lauderdale, 48min from Miami Beach, and 38min from Delray Beach.
  • Relax with a facial or a massage at the spa at the LaGuardia Airport (LGA). You can also enjoy a beauty service such as a facial or a manicure while visiting this airport. The Xpress Spa is located in Terminal C.
  • Get around the LaGuardia Airport fast and easily using its complimentary air shuttle bus. It takes passengers to different terminals as well as other areas in the airport such as the car rental center and parking lots.
  • Your flight from the Fort Lauderdale Hollywood Airport (FLL) to LaGuardia Airport (LGA) will last just a few hours. It could be nonstop; however, some airlines will require a plane change in another city. Some cities that you might have a layover in include Nashville, Atlanta, Orlando, or Charlotte.
  • If you have lots of luggage, you can rent a luggage trolley at either of these two airports. At the Fort Lauderdale Airport (FLL), the cart rack is located in both the terminals and at the doors of the garages. When you're at the LaGuardia Airport, you can secure a luggage cart outside of baggage claim.
